封鎖 >CollapsibleToolboxCategory
CollapsibleToolboxCategory 類別
工具箱中可收合的類別類別。
Signature:
export declare class CollapsibleToolboxCategory extends ToolboxCategory implements ICollapsibleToolboxItem
擴充: ToolboxCategory
建構函式
| 建構函式 | 修飾符 | 說明 |
|---|---|---|
| (建構函式)(categoryDef、Toolbox、opt_parent) | 建構 CollapsibleToolboxCategory 類別的新例項 |
屬性
| 屬性 | 修飾符 | 類型 | 說明 |
|---|---|---|---|
| expanded_ | protected |
布林值 | 指定類別是否應顯示子類別。 |
| registrationName | static |
字串 | 用於註冊可收合工具箱類別的名稱。 |
| subcategoriesDiv_ | protected |
HTMLDivElement |空值 | 任何子項類別的容器。 |
| toolboxItems_ | protected |
IToolboxItem[] | 這個類別的下層工具箱項目。 |
方法
| 方法 | 修飾符 | 說明 |
|---|---|---|
| createDom_() | ||
| createIconDom_() | ||
| createSubCategoriesDom_(subcategories) | protected |
為所有子類別建立 DOM。 |
| getChildToolboxItems() | 取得任何子項工具箱項目。(例如:取得子類別) | |
| getDiv() | ||
| init() | ||
| isCollapsible() | ||
| isExpanded() | 是否展開類別以顯示其子類別。 | |
| makeDefaultCssConfig_() | ||
| onClick(_e) | ||
| parseContents_(categoryDef) | ||
| setExpanded(isExpanded) | 開啟或關閉目前的類別和相關飛出站。 | |
| setVisible_(isVisible) | ||
| toggleExpanded() | 切換是否展開類別。 |